The ELECTRO HARDWARE MP1061M03F21M3 is a female hex circuit board standoff designed to mount and space printed circuit boards within enclosures, control panels, and electronic assemblies. It accepts an M3 x 0.5 threaded fastener on the female end, with a thread depth of 6.4 mm. The standoff has a 31 mm overall length and a 6 mm hex body width across flats, allowing installation and removal with standard hex tooling. Constructed from brass with a zinc plating finish meeting ASTM B633 Type 1 and QQ-B-626 Comp 22 standards, this standoff delivers corrosion resistance and reliable thread engagement in demanding service environments. The partially threaded female design allows a machine screw to be driven in from the board side, locking the board at a fixed standoff height. The hex body shape keeps the standoff from rotating during fastener installation, simplifying single-technician assembly.
Designed as an OEM-style metric standoff for circuit board mounting applications requiring an M3 x 0.5 female thread and a 31 mm standoff height in equipment using 6 mm hex hardware.
Install and remove using a 6 mm hex wrench or nut driver to avoid rounding the body flats. Power down and de-energize all circuits before servicing any control board assembly. Torque the mating machine screw to the PCB manufacturer specification only — do not over-tighten, as brass threads can be damaged by excessive force.
